Your organization was chosen from the file produced based on Revenu Québec’s Summary of Source Deductions and Employer Contributions. The Institut de la statistique du Québec always selects its samples randomly. However, in making this selection, it must take into account the regions, organization sizes and industries for which results are expected. In addition, in some surveys, the input from larger organizations is so important that several of them must be selected to obtain reliable results. If your organization has been selected several times for this survey, it’s either because it is either very large, because it is in an industry or region where there are few organizations, or because it has been selected several times completely at random.
Yes. The participation of your organization is essential to ensure that organizations of all sizes and in all the industry sectors covered by this survey are represented.
As set out in section 11 of the Act respecting the Institut de la statistique du Québec, the Chief Statistician has the right to determine which requests for information are to be considered mandatory if he deems that such information is necessary to produce reliable statistics. It was determined by the Chief Statistician that this survey should be mandatory.
As a result, your organization is legally obligated to take part in the survey. Under the Act respecting the Institut de la statistique du Québec, anyone asked to provide the Institut de la statistique du Québec with information deemed mandatory must do so by the prescribed deadline and in the prescribed format.
